Participants will solve problems and analyze data or diagrams using their knowledge of the basic principles of genetics, molecular genetics and biotechnology.
Teams will build a durable temperature sensing device that will accurately measure and display temperatures between zero degrees Celsius to 75 degrees Celsius to determine the temperature of four different water samples.
Students will use investigative skills in the scientific study of disease, injury, health and disability in populations or groups of people with a focus on Food Borne Illness.
Teams identify and classify fossils and demonstrate their knowledge of ancient life by completing tasks related to interpretation of past environments and ecosystems, adaptations and evolutionary relationships, and use of fossils in dating and correlating rock units.
Teams will demonstrate understanding in the construction and use of topographic maps, geologic maps, and cross sections, and their use in forming interpretations regarding subsurface structures and past depositional environments.
Teams design, build and test one Vehicle and Ramp that uses the Vehicle's gravitational potential energy as its sole means of propulsion to reach a target as quickly and accurately as possible.
Teams will complete a written test on simple and compound machine concepts and construct a lever-based measuring device prior to the tournament to determine the ratio between two masses.
Prior to the tournament, teams will design, build and bring up to two bottle rockets to the tournament to launch a ping pong ball attached to a parachute to stay aloft for the greatest amount of time.
Students will use computer visualization and online resources to construct a physical model of a protein that is being used with CRISPR Cas9 to edit plant and animal genomes. This year's event will focus on modifications to Cas9 that make it useful for base-editing.
Teams must construct and tune one device prior to the tournament based on a two-octave 12-tone equal tempered scale and complete a written test on the physics of sound and music concepts.
A technical writing exercise where students write a description of a contraption and other students will attempt to recreate it using only the written description.
